Polish Stock Market Falls Amid US-Iran Conflict Fears

The Warsaw Stock Exchange experienced a significant sell-off, with the WIG20 index dropping by approximately 1%, primarily due to declines in banking and KGHM shares. Investors are reportedly fleeing risk ahead of the weekend, fearing an escalation of the conflict between the USA and Iran.
